Weakness in phonological awareness is the most common reason for word-level reading difficulties (Stanovich, 1996). The good news is that difficulties with phonological awareness are fairly easy to detect and phonological awareness can be improved with explicit instruction. Phonological Awareness Screening. When assessing children’s phonological awareness skills it is useful to understand the ages at which 80-90 percent of typical students have achieved a particular phonological skill.
